
Isle of Man developer Graham Ferguson Lacey's involvement with Millwall football club is again proving controversial with fans.
Mr Ferguson Lacey has a 29 per cent share in the east London club and has called an Extraordinary General Meeting for tomorrow.
The supporters' group 'The Lions Trust' is suspicious of his motives.
It fears Mr Ferguson Lacey is only interested in developing the Millwall ground and is urging all Millwall shareholders to vote against him at the EGM.
